From mboxrd@z Thu Jan 1 00:00:00 1970 From: jdesfossez@efficios.com (Julien Desfossez) Date: Mon, 01 Oct 2012 13:55:24 -0400 Subject: [lttng-dev] [LTTNG-TOOLS PATCH v2] ABI with support for compat 32/64 bits In-Reply-To: <20121001161541.GB14260@Krystal> References: <1348952028-31926-1-git-send-email-jdesfossez@efficios.com> <20121001161541.GB14260@Krystal> Message-ID: <5069D90C.1030804@efficios.com> On 01/10/12 12:15 PM, Mathieu Desnoyers wrote: > * Julien Desfossez (jdesfossez at efficios.com) wrote: >> The current ABI does not work for compat 32/64 bits. >> This patch moves the current ABI as old-abi and provides a new ABI in >> which all the structures exchanged between user and kernel-space are >> packed. Also this new ABI moves the "int overwrite" member of the >> struct lttng_kernel_channel to remove the alignment added by the >> compiler. >> >> A patch for lttng-modules has been developed in parallel to this one >> to support the new ABI. These 2 patches have been tested in all >> possible configurations (applied or not) on 64-bit and 32-bit kernels >> (with CONFIG_COMPAT) and a user-space in 32 and 64-bit. >> >> Here are the results of the tests : >> k 64 compat | u 32 compat | OK >> k 64 compat | u 64 compat | OK >> k 64 compat | u 32 non-compat | KO >> k 64 compat | u 64 non-compat | OK >> >> k 64 non-compat | u 64 compat | OK >> k 64 non-compat | u 32 compat | KO >> k 64 non-compat | u 64 non-compat | OK >> k 64 non-compat | u 32 non-compat | KO >> >> k 32 compat | u compat | OK >> k 32 compat | u non-compat | OK >> >> k 32 non-compat | u compat | OK >> k 32 non-compat | u non-compat | OK >> >> The results are as expected : >> - on 32-bit user-space and kernel, every configuration works. >> - on 64-bit user-space and kernel, every configuration works. >> - with 32-bit user-space on a 64-bit kernel the only configuration >> where it works is when the compat patch is applied everywhere. >> >> Signed-off-by: Julien Desfossez >> --- >> src/bin/lttng-sessiond/trace-kernel.h | 1 + >> src/common/kernel-ctl/kernel-ctl.c | 96 ++++++++++++++++++++++++--- >> src/common/kernel-ctl/kernel-ctl.h | 1 + >> src/common/kernel-ctl/kernel-ioctl.h | 74 +++++++++++++++------ >> src/common/lttng-kernel-old.h | 117 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++ >> src/common/lttng-kernel.h | 31 ++++++--- >> 6 files changed, 281 insertions(+), 39 deletions(-) >> create mode 100644 src/common/lttng-kernel-old.h >> >> diff --git a/src/bin/lttng-sessiond/trace-kernel.h b/src/bin/lttng-sessiond/trace-kernel.h >> index f04d9e7..c86cc27 100644 >> --- a/src/bin/lttng-sessiond/trace-kernel.h >> +++ b/src/bin/lttng-sessiond/trace-kernel.h >> @@ -22,6 +22,7 @@ >> >> #include >> #include >> +#include >> >> #include "consumer.h" >> >> diff --git a/src/common/kernel-ctl/kernel-ctl.c b/src/common/kernel-ctl/kernel-ctl.c >> index 1396cd9..2ac2d53 100644 >> --- a/src/common/kernel-ctl/kernel-ctl.c >> +++ b/src/common/kernel-ctl/kernel-ctl.c >> @@ -18,38 +18,100 @@ >> >> #define __USE_LINUX_IOCTL_DEFS >> #include >> +#include >> >> #include "kernel-ctl.h" >> #include "kernel-ioctl.h" >> >> +/* >> + * This flag indicates if lttng-tools must use the new or the old kernel ABI >> + * (without compat support for 32/64 bits). It is set by >> + * kernctl_tracer_version() > > Hrm. I don't like that this is only set by kernctl_tracer_version(). > What if, for an unforeseen reason (e.g. code change), sessiond starts > using "create session" before checking the version ? The change you > propose assumes a behavior on the sessiond side that is not cast in > stone (no ABI requires it), so it might change. This brings coupling > between this otherwise self-contained wrapper and the entire sessiond > code base, which I don't like. > > We should put the check in a wrapper macro around the every new ioctl > call. > > e.g. > > /* > * Cache whether we need to use the old or new ABI. > */ > static lttng_kernel_use_old_abi = -1; > > > if (lttng_kernel_use_old_abi == -1) { > ret = ioctl(fd, newname, args); > if (!ret) { > lttng_kernel_use_old_abi = 0; > } > } else { > if (!lttng_kernel_use_old_abi) { > ret = ioctl(fd, oldname, args); > } else { > ret = ioctl(fd, newname, args); > } > } > return ret; > > Thoughts ? Ok I will add this wrapper, I am wondering if we could just limit to these ioctl since they are the only one called on the "top-level" fd (/proc/lttng) instead of adding it everywhere : LTTNG_KERNEL_SESSION LTTNG_KERNEL_TRACER_VERSION LTTNG_KERNEL_TRACEPOINT_LIST LTTNG_KERNEL_WAIT_QUIESCENT LTTNG_KERNEL_CALIBRATE All other ioctl require at least a session so is it OK if I limit the test to only these ?
